Title: FUEL METER MODEL FM 200
Accession Number: 00222755
Record Type: Component
Abstract: THE MOTOR BENEFITS FUEL METER IS AN ACCURATE, WIDE FLOW RANGE FUEL-MEASURING DEVICE DESIGNED FOR USE IN FUEL CONSUMPTION TESTS OF LARGE GASOLINE- AND DIESEL-POWERED HIGHWAY VEHICLES. THE METER IS VIRTUALLY UNEFFECTED BY NORMAL CHANGES IN FLOW RATES, FUEL PUMP PRESSURES, ELECTRICAL VOLTAGES, AMBIENT TEMPERATURES, AND VEHICLE RIDE. /AUTHOR/
